Novel polymeric materials for electromembrane processes
Galajdová, Barbora ; Pientka, Zbyněk (advisor) ; Slepička, Petr (referee) ; Abbrent Nováková, Sabina (referee)
Present study describes synthesis, characterizations and electrochemical properties of novel materials or novel approaches of preparation and their testing for suitability in industrial application. Work is divided into two main groups. First group is focused on preparation and characterization of ion-exchange membranes and second group is focused on preparation and characterization of ionic liquids. Prepared ion-exchange membranes are further split in two subgroups: a) Anion exchange membrane - synthesis and characterization of chloromethylene polystyrene-block-poly(ethylene-ran-butylene)-block-polystyrene copolymer, which was tested in water alkaline electrolysis b) Cation exchange membrane - synthesis and characterization of: i. poly(vinyl phosphonic acid-co-acrylonitrile), which was tested in fuel cells ii. polystyrene-block-poly(ethylene-ran-butylene)-block-polystyrene with sulfomethyl group, which was tested for use in microbial electrolysis Prepared ionic liquids are also divided into three groups based on the main function group: a) Imidazolium - ethyl methyl imidazolium phosphonic acid ethyl ester b) Phosphonium - methyl tributyl phosphonium bis (trifluoromethyl sulfonyl) imide c) Sulfonium - trimethyl sulfonium bis (trifluoromethyl sulfonyl) imide Ionic liquids were synthesized and...
Sanction mechanism in sport
Nováková, Zuzana ; Slepička, Petr (advisor) ; Bednář, Miloš (referee)
Title: Sanction mechanism in sport Objectives: The aim of the thesis is to analyse the sanction mechanisms applied in sports, their mutual relationship, the extent of autonomy of sport on the law, the answer to the question whether this condition is satisfactory and give suggestions to solve the alleged deficiencies. Methods: In this thesis are used a method of analysis, comparative analysis, and a method of synthesis Results: Have been found certain deficiencies in the procedural treatment of disciplinary and arbitration in the framework of the Sports Club, which have their origin in perhaps excessive Federal autonomy, this area would undoubtedly benefit from a higher rate of interference of the State, or at least harmonisation through the top sports institution Keywords: sports rules, disciplinary proceedings, arbitration proceedings, the Court of arbitration for sport, the Arbitration Commission of the Czech Olympic Committee
Cell-biomaterial interactions in hard and soft tissue engineering
Zárubová, Jana ; Bačáková, Lucie (advisor) ; Mikšík, Ivan (referee) ; Slepička, Petr (referee)
Tissue engineering is an interdisciplinary field which aims to create substitutes of damaged tissues by combining cells with biomaterials. Cells are extremely sensitive to their microenvironment and so the cell response to biomaterials can be regulated by different extrinsic stimuli and alterations of biomaterial properties. Successful implant integration into the tissue can therefore be promoted by appropriate surface roughness, chemical composition, adhesion ligand density, as well as the availability of growth factors. This thesis mainly focuses on the development of orthopedic replacements and the improvement of the currently used blood vessel prostheses. Through the study of cell-biomaterial interactions, it was demonstrated that superimposed topography with features ranging from the nano to micro scale promotes cell spreading, proliferation, and the metabolic activity of osteoblast-like cells. Moreover, when comparing the chemical composition of biomaterials for orthopedic implants, higher osteoblast densities were observed on composites with 5-15 vol. % of calcium phosphate nanoparticles, while concentrations of 25 vol. % did not support cell proliferation. Bioethanol as a renewable energy source
Kočan, Jakub ; Slepička, Petr (referee) ; Tesařová, Eva (advisor)
Tato diplomová práce se zabývá sledováním fermentačních postupů zaměřených na produkci ethanolu. Ethanol je produkován kvasinkami anebo bakteriemi Zymomonas mobilis. Zymomonas mobilis je gramnegativní bakterie, která se vyznačuje vysokým teoretickým výtěžkem ethanolu během fermentace a toleruje vysokou koncentraci ethanolu. Přestože je Zymomonas mobilis výborným producentem ethanolu, není vhodná pro konverzi biomasy, protože zkvašuje pouze glukosu, fruktosu a sacharosu. Tato práce se zabývá fermentačními testy bakterie rodu Zymomonas mobilis na širokém spektru substrátů za rozdílných podmínek. Byl sledován proces výroby ethanolu pomocí Zymomonas mobilis, konkrétně kmeny z České sbírky mikroorganismů CCM 2770, CCM 2771, CCM 3881 a CCM 3883. Porovnávány byly kultivace na různých typech medií (sacharosovém, fruktosovém, glukosovém a obilné zápary) při různých koncentracích uhlíkatého zdroje a za různých podmínek (aerobní, anaerobní). Ke stanovení obsahu cukru a lihu bylo použito HPLC. Ukázalo se, že jsou vhodné především kmeny CCM 3881 a CCM 2770, které narostly během 48 hodin a bylo u nich dosaženo nejlepších výsledků výtěžnosti ethanolu ( až 99 % teoretického výtěžku).
